Stageline invites you to take the stage and join us as a Project Manager, Engineering.
For over 35 years, we have embodied innovation, quality, and sustainability in the entertainment world. Our stages, which light up international events such as Osheaga, Piknic Électronik, and the Montreal Jazz Festival, also inspire local communities at festivals and neighborhood celebrations, leaving a lasting impression for generations to come.
Your responsibilities:
- Act as a resource person for new product development or existing product improvement projects assigned to you;
- Take charge of assigned projects and manage, monitor, and complete them;
- Assess the tasks required to complete the project and estimate the time needed to determine the deliverables schedule;
- Ensure projects get off to a good start, distribute tasks among project team members, and follow up until the project is completed;
- Ensure that each team member remains focused on the project objectives;
- Ensure the quality of deliverables and that the deadlines for the various projects are met;
- Establish and maintain links between all project stakeholders, ensuring optimal communication between all parties involved at every stage of the project.
- Quickly identify and eliminate any obstacles encountered to ensure the progress of projects.
- Participate in the development and preparation of drawings or plans;
- Participate in product design: idea development, 3D modeling (SolidWorks), factory manufacturing, and real-world testing of prototypes;
- Ensure the implementation and monitoring of projects with the various stakeholders involved;
- Report to the Engineering and Quality Director and the Product Improvement and Development Supervisor when the project is completed, highlight any issues encountered, and make recommendations.
You are the person we are looking for if:
- You have a college or university degree in mechanical engineering;
- You have five (5) years of experience in drafting, mechanical design, and design verification;
- You have knowledge of computer tools and computer-aided design software;
- You have experience in manufacturing processes, tooling, steel, and aluminum;
- You have good oral and written communication skills;
- You have excellent skills and a passion for manual mechanical work.
- You have French comprehension (mandatory)
